My role as a Title I teacher is to try and not only catch the students up to their peers and close that achievement gap but to help them discover what tools they need to effectively learn in the future. Many of my students struggle from different types of attentional issues, whether they are genetic or induced from not having the ability to expend their natural energy levels.
These flexible seating chairs will allow their bodies to move so that they can focus their attention on what we are learning. We are lucky enough to have one ball right now from my house, and I have seen the positive effects it has on the student that has it for the day. My heart breaks when I can't let all the students in my group use one, when we have discovered how well it works for them.
